سؤال

أحاول تصحيح الأخطاء في ملف C dll الذي تم استدعاؤه على جهاز Windows Mobile باستخدام CeRapiInvoc() (RAPI.Invoc() تقنيًا من OpenNETCF) من مربع Windows.أنا على دراية كبيرة بالارتباط بعملية قيد التشغيل بالفعل لتصحيح أخطاء ملف dll المحمل (لقد قمت بذلك عدة مرات مع خدمات Windows Mobile) ولكن يبدو أنني لا أستطيع معرفة العملية التي تقوم بالفعل بتشغيل ملف dll.حتى عند تشغيل عارض العمليات عن بعد، لا أرى أي عمليات جديدة تنبثق، لذلك يجب أن تكون شيئًا قيد التشغيل بالفعل...هل هناك أي أفكار حول العملية التي يجب إرفاقها لتصحيح الأخطاء في ملف dll عند استدعائها؟

يحرر:بعد محاولة الارتباط بعدة عمليات مختلفة، وجدت أن "rapiclnt.exd" هو الذي قام بالمهمة.

هل كانت مفيدة؟

المحلول

Rapiclnt.exe هي العملية التي تقوم بتحميل ملفات RAPI dlls.اقرأ هذا لمعرفة المزيد حول تصحيح أخطاء RAPI dlls.

http://knowledgepointer.wordpress.com/2008/11/08/debugging-rapi-dlls/

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top